Liam Brennan

This is Liam's fourth season at Shakespeare's Globe. Last year, he played Henry Bolingbroke in Richard II and the titular role in Edward II. During the 2002 season he played Orsino in Twelfth Night, and in 2001 he played Macduff in Macbeth. He has also performed at the Glasgow Citizens Theatre, the Traverse Theatre, the Salisbury Playhouse and the Sheffield Crucible. His television credits include Swine Fever and Taggart.
